Pinpoint Test W : DTC U0140
- W1 VERIFY CUSTOMER CONCERN
- Ignition ON.
- Verify that there is an observable symptom present.
Is an observable symptom present?
Yes GO to W2. No The system is operating normally at this time. The DTC may have been set due to high network traffic or intermittent fault condition. - W2 CHECK THE COMMUNICATION NETWORK
- Using a scan tool, carry out the network test.
Does the BCM pass the network test?
Yes GO to W3. No REFER to Module Communications Network , The Body Control Module(BCM) Does Not Respond To The Scan Tool. - W3 RETRIEVE THE RECORDED DTCs FROM THE SELF-TEST
- Check the recorded result from the DDM self-test.
Is DTC B1317 or DTC B1318 recorded?
Yes For DTC B1317, GO to Pinpoint Test U . For DTC B1318, GO to Pinpoint Test V . No GO to W4. - W4 RECHECK THE DDM DTCsNOTE: If new modules were installed prior to the DTC being set, the module configuration may be incorrectly set during PMI or the PMI may not have been carried out.
- Using a scan tool, clear the DTCs and repeat the DDM self-test.
Is DTC U0140 still present?
Yes GO to W5. No The system is operating correctly at this time. The DTC may have been set due to high network traffic or intermittent fault condition. - W5 CHECK FOR DTC U0140 IN OTHER MODULES
- Using a scan tool, clear all DTCs.
- Ignition OFF.
- Ignition ON.
- Wait 30 seconds.
- Using a scan tool, retrieve the continuous memory DTCs from all modules.
Is DTC U0140 set in other modules?
Yes Refer to BCM Guided Routine Testing . No INSTALL a new DDM. REFER to Driver Door Module (DDM) .
